logo

Output 74200d63cd9251179189e148c79eda78bc84ad4ac78630b033d2c81d235f329f:19

value
267655715
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f6253a4390483914cf1a27c3d2fe997ccc9ba09 OP_EQUALVERIFY OP_CHECKSIG
address
18EkB1t8Mc1NEifQsrfrNEvXbr9aEqjnnb
transaction
74200d63cd9251179189e148c79eda78bc84ad4ac78630b033d2c81d235f329f